Emery, Ozil rift over? Arsenal boss makes clear statement

Arsenal boss Unai Emery has expressed his delight with German international Mesut Ozil following his quality display and a goal at the Emirates Stadium against Bournemouth on Wednesday night.

Mesut Ozil had his first start in Arsenal since January 29 and scored a goal with another assist in the game to prove he is back in good form.

Before now, the former Real Madrid star was not given the opportunity by the Spanish manager owing to what he describes as unsatisfactory performance by Mesut Ozil in big games when he most needed.

Emery had expected that as the highest earner of the club he should give his all to justify the pay but that was not seen which sparked speculations of an exit from the Emirates Stadium.

Mesut Ozil had earlier dismissed the speculations and made it clear that he would be staying at the club to regain his starting role with hard work.

However, the spirit of the German international has been attested to by the former PSG boss as he stated that Mesut Ozil is now happier at the club.

He stated that Ozil helped the team with his quality and his work by organizing the team to play in different systems.
